Walking along the railway track from Mettuppalyam to Ooty used to be one of our foremost adventures those days (in the mid 1970) when we were students. We would go to Mettuppalayam on a Friday evening after classes and stay there at a lodge called Bharath Lodge(or something) which was near the railway station (RS 50/- for a huge room with five beds) go for a second show movie and start walking along the railway line the next day early morning. There used to be dormitories in some of the stations on the way ( I dont remember which now) stay in one of them for a pittance, 5 or 6 Rupees for a bed, continue our walk the next day and reach Ooty. There used to be no restrictions and no wildlife also. I live in Gudalur. Even now when I am' in the mood' I catch the first bus to Ooty, have my breakfast at the Railway canteen there, walk along the railway line to Coonoor and catch a bus back to Gudalur. Now when I try to canvass my friends, at least those who are still alive, to reorganize the trek for old time sake, they call me a psycho or weirdo😁

I never use to tire on those endless walks , the cool air with the scent from the cedar hedges , eucalyptus and myriad other plants was so exhilarating. The walks were better with mists floating about.The beautiful movies in Bedford, the cemeteries with beautiful sculptures of angels and cherubims, hike to hill tops ,fruits called Thoutpallam (Rose Myrtle fruit)on hillside.Bungalows with trees abundant with plums and peaches.Less population back then .Those who lived there before 80's were lucky to see the beauty, no wonder the British likened it to Switzerland.
